Francis Bacon and the Brutality of Fact Trailer (1984)

16 November 1984 Factual 58 mins

In his London studio, Francis Bacon discusses his work and approach with David Sylvester. His representations of the human figure in portraits and triptychs link him to the distorted realism of Van Gogh and Picasso, who also portrayed the intensity of life that Bacon calls “the brutality of fact.”
